You sit down with Charlene and talk through what you are looking for. Your ideas, your taste, your budget, and any questions you have. There is no pressure and no obligation. By the end you will have a clear sense of what is possible and what it is likely to cost.
You do not need to arrive with a finished idea. Most people come with a feeling, a few saved images, or just a sense of what they do not want. That is more than enough to get started.
Around 45 to 60 minutes. Completely free. In person near Cambridge or via video call. Charlene will show you examples of past work and talk you through materials and timescales.

Charlene creates hand drawn sketches based on your consultation, then develops detailed 3D CAD visuals so you can see the ring from every angle before anything is made. You approve everything at this stage.
If something does not feel right, it gets changed. Nothing moves forward until you are completely happy with what you are looking at.
The initial consultation and sketches are free. If you decide to go ahead with CAD visuals, there is a design fee of £150 to £200 which is deducted from the final cost of the ring.

Once the design is approved, your ring goes into production. Charlene oversees every stage and you will receive photo updates as it takes shape. You are welcome to check in at any point along the way.
A 50% deposit is taken at this stage, with the balance due on collection.
Most rings take four to eight weeks from design approval to completion. If your date is close, Charlene will always be honest about what is achievable.

Your finished ring is presented in a custom jewellery box, ready for the moment it was made for. Charlene will check the fit and make any final adjustments if needed.
Every ring comes with a one year workmanship guarantee and a free resizing within fourteen days of collection.
Cleaning, polishing, and minor adjustments are part of the ongoing relationship. Charlene is available for questions and maintenance going forward.
